As countries around the world try to adjust to a new normal, it's clear that there is no perfect blueprint for handling the coronavirus. Greece had remarkable early successes fighting the virus, but having now opened up to tourists, cases have surged and a new shutdown has been hurriedly implemented. Christiane Amanpour is joined by Greek Prime Minister Kyriakos Mitsotakis to discuss the pandemic, heightened tensions with neighboring Turkey and the ongoing migrant crisis. Then, Belarusian President Alexander Lukashenko continues to cling to power after a disputed election result and a week of protests. Igor Leshchenya, Belarusian Ambassador to Slovakia, explains why he chose to side with the people, tendering his resignation and denouncing Lukashenko. Our Walter Isaacson speaks to Ron Klain, former Chief of Staff to Vice President Biden, about the Trump administration's handling of the coronavirus pandemic, and why he thinks it will cost Trump the presidency. Chair of the Democratic National Committee Tom Perez talks to Christiane about the unconventional format of this year’s event and how he thinks the presidential race is shaping up. And correspondent David Chalian speaks to Christiane about the latest from the virtual convention floor.
